#501f42 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#501f42 is composed of 31.4% red, 12.2%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.3% magenta, 17.5%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 317.1 degrees, a saturation of 44.1% and a lightness of 21.8%. #501f42 color hex could be obtained by blending #a03e84 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#501f42
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090408 is the darkest color, while #fdfaf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#501f42
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3439 is the less saturated color, while #6e014f is the most saturated one.
